If you played Shinobi on the arcade, you will differently want this game. It is a classic and the NES version is terrible. Why???? Well, Sega produced the game for the Arcade. It's a classic Sega game. There are some differences on the 8-bit console verses the Arcade. Number one, there is more weapons that Joe can throw and swing on the 8-bit version. Number two, He has a life bar that increases as you rescue the kidnapped children. Not the one hit and your are dead, like in the Arcade version. The graphic are not as good as the Arcade version and 20,000 point bonus for not using a throwing weapon through out a stage has been taken out. You must win the bonus stages to use magic in the eight bit version. The music, control and graphics kicks the nintendo versions tail. Way to go Tengen for making an awesome game crappy for the NES.
